Question #7

Linda asked me: “Do you have any photographer horror story of you own during a session or dealing with a customers?”

The only ‘horror’ story I can tell you happened with one of my earliest brides. Heather (shown below) had just gotten into her dress and was coming out of her room to have some pre-ceremony portraits taken. I was just switching my lens when I looked up to see Heather examining the ENORMOUS snag in her beautiful lace dress which she had just caught on the doorframe. My heart almost stopped… this was surely about to be one of those wedding horror stories I’ve heard so much about!

Was I ever shocked when Heather looked up and completely calmly said “Can someone who knows how to fix this sort of thing help me out?”.  All was mended amazingly fast and moments later we were taking this wonderful series:
